在这个数字化时代,下载已经成为我们日常生活中不可或缺的一部分。无论是获取最新资讯、学习新知识,还是享受娱乐内容,下载都是我们通往这些丰富资源的桥梁。本文将带你轻松上手,解锁科技奥秘之旅,揭秘下载的奥秘。
下载的基础知识
首先,我们需要了解什么是下载。下载(Download)是指将网络上的数据文件传输到本地计算机或其他电子设备上的过程。这个过程涉及到网络协议、文件格式、下载工具等多个方面。
网络协议
下载过程中,最常用的网络协议是HTTP(超文本传输协议)和FTP(文件传输协议)。HTTP主要用于网页内容的下载,而FTP则更常用于大文件的传输。
文件格式
下载的文件可能有不同的格式,如文本(.txt)、图片(.jpg, .png)、音频(.mp3, .wav)、视频(.mp4, .avi)等。了解这些格式有助于我们选择合适的下载工具。
下载工具
市面上有很多下载工具,如迅雷、IDM(Internet Download Manager)、浏览器自带的下载功能等。选择合适的下载工具可以提升下载效率和体验。
轻松上手下载
选择合适的下载工具
根据个人需求选择合适的下载工具。例如,如果你需要下载大量文件,可以考虑使用支持批量下载和断点续传的工具。
网络连接优化
确保你的网络连接稳定且速度较快,这样可以提高下载效率。在下载高峰时段,可以考虑使用网络加速器。
文件保存路径设置
在下载文件之前,设置一个合适的保存路径,这样方便日后查找和管理文件。
监控下载进度
大多数下载工具都提供了实时监控下载进度的功能。通过监控进度,你可以及时了解下载状态,并采取相应措施。
解锁科技奥秘
下载不仅仅是将文件从网络传输到本地那么简单,它背后还蕴含着许多科技奥秘。
数据压缩技术
为了提高下载效率,很多文件都采用了数据压缩技术。例如,ZIP、RAR等压缩格式可以在不损失文件内容的前提下减小文件体积。
网络加速技术
网络加速技术旨在提高下载速度。一些下载工具通过优化数据传输路径、减少数据传输延迟等方式实现加速。
安全防护
在下载过程中,我们需要注意安全防护。避免下载来路不明的文件,以防病毒、恶意软件等威胁。
实例讲解
以下是一个简单的下载实例,使用迅雷下载一个MP4视频文件。
import requests
# 设置下载链接
url = "http://example.com/video.mp4"
# 设置保存路径
save_path = "video.mp4"
# 使用requests库发起下载请求
response = requests.get(url, stream=True)
# 检查请求是否成功
if response.status_code == 200:
# 以写模式打开文件
with open(save_path, "wb") as f:
# 分块写入文件
for chunk in response.iter_content(chunk_size=1024):
f.write(chunk)
print("下载完成!")
else:
print("下载失败,状态码:", response.status_code)
通过以上代码,我们可以使用Python和requests库轻松实现下载功能。
总结
下载是现代生活中不可或缺的一部分,了解下载的原理和技巧,可以帮助我们更好地利用科技资源。通过本文的介绍,相信你已经对下载有了更深入的了解,可以轻松开启你的科技奥秘之旅。
